KCVAS becomes First Pvt.Vet College in Punjab to Get Centre’s Permanent Approval

Amritsar, September 10 (Dharmendera Singh Rataul) –  Khalsa College Veterinary and Animal Sciences (KCVAS) has become the first private college in the state to earn the Centre government’s permanent approval to run the bachelor and master courses for veterinary sciences. The Veterinary Council of India (VCI) recommended the case of the approval following the rigorous inspections and verifications conducted in …
